NRS 258.0703

Processes, writs and orders: Endorsement and memorandum of receipt

(Added to NRS by 2015, 2514)

When any process, writ or order is delivered to the constable to be served or executed, the constable shall:

1. Forthwith endorse upon it the year, month, day and hour of its receipt.

2. Give to the person delivering it, if required, on payment of his or her fee, a written memorandum signed by him or her, stating the names of the parties in the process or order, the nature thereof and the time it was received. He or she shall deliver to the party served a copy thereof, if required to do so, without charge to such party.
